Title:Security Information Risk Advisor
OVERVIEW The Programme and Project Partners (PPP) model was mobilised in 2019 with the purpose of transforming major project delivery at the Sellafield nuclear site.The partnership brings together KBR, Jacobs, Morgan Sindall Infrastructure, Altrad Babcock and Sellafield Ltd to deliver a 20-year pipeline of major infrastructure projects to support the decommissioning of Sellafield and to create a clean and safe environment for future generations.In delivering its pipeline of large-scale infrastructure projects, PPP is creating opportunities for its people, supply chain, economy and communities.KBR’s rapidly growing nuclear team of teams is working at the forefront of the UK’s nuclear space on some of the most exciting new-build, defence and decommissioning programmes.KBR was recently named a “Great Place to Work-Certified” company in 2023, an honour that underscores the company’s commitment to being a UK employer of choice for people who want to do work that matters. Job Title:
Senior Information Risk Advisor (SIRA)
Reporting to: Head of IT / ITSO
Location: Warrington / Cumbria, 2 / 3 days per week on site with travel to opposite site potentially once per month
Job Description:
The Senior Information Risk Adviser (SIRA) is an autonomous risk role to support the PPP ITSO and Head of IT with understanding the technology risks and propose mitigations to assist in establishing and maintaining an enduring cyber security and information assurance posture. The role’s primary function is to conduct formal risk assessments on the PPP IT environment that supports PPP business needs whilst satisfying SL and ONR/ICO Regulatory requirements. The role’s secondary function is to assist in developing the “secure by design” approach for the delivery of programmes and projects by PPP.
Role Responsibilities:
The role has a broad scope spanning technical and process risk across the cyber security, information security and privacy space and will necessitate engagement with SL CS&IA (Cyber Operations, Assurance, Risk, Data Protection), SL ISO (Architecture, Service and Knowledge Management), SL Cyber Programme and PPP Partners. The output will include (but is not limited to) the production of formal risk assessments conducted to the standards acceptable to SL, including but not limited to HMG IS1, IRAM 2 or other ISO27005 assessments as agreed. The output will be used to determine the exposure to risks and likelihood of materialisation, required mitigations and support to PPP CS&IA planning necessary to support correctness of posture, satisfy Regulatory matters.
Main duties include:
Formal risk assessment of the PPP O365/Azure security configuration and other systems.
Recommendations around mitigations necessary to minimise the materialisation of identified risks in line with the SL risk framework.
Production of risk reports to support the PPP ITSO with the PPP CS&IA Plan.
Represents PPP cyber risk exposure in any security related working groups within SL, Regulatory or internal PPP environs.
Analysis of system configurations and in cognisance of NCSC guidance, determination of associated risk in relation to systems or solutions developed or implemented by PPP Partners for SL.
Assists with input to the risk tracking of PPP related cyber risks and the management of a PPP Cyber and Information security/privacy risks by the PPP ITSO for the PPP ICT Manager.
Formal determination of cyber and information security/privacy related risks and issues.
